Editorial Reviews

Product Description
This book focuses on the role of women in the productive structures of a diverse group of third world countries, including India, Peru, Nigeria, Mexico, Singapore, Ethiopia, and China. The product of research sponsored by the International Labour Organization's Programme on Rural Women, Women and Development deals with the specifics of rural women's situations and sets a basis for formulating policies to give direction to their struggle. The nine chapters combine description with analysis, presenting women's work in the context of a world systems perspective. The book emphasizes that rural women, although they appear isolated in homes and villages, are in fact constantly influenced by the world's economic trends.
